Hi, from The Critique Club,

Triptych throws up so many different ideas and styles.

Composition is nicely balanced and the clincher for me is the last shot of the three where his foot hits the water. There are a couple of issues that I will touch on in the technical section, but a good attempt for a Triptych.

Technically, I feel the overall group of shots lacked that final sharpness to make them jump out of the photos. Bringing the hurdler closer and using a shallower DOF would have blurred the background. As one commenter stated, it has the feel of a film strip, one way over this would have been to use thicker borders.

Overal conclusions, I like the stop action feel and with wider borders and sharpening a little more would have given this real WOW factor. Now that voting has finished, you might consider using the original to try some PP, experiment with different borders, saturation and sharpness. A good entry and due to the minor issues, I think it finished in about the right place in the challenge. Be sure to post any modifications you do to it. Well done.
